ADT7422 ±0.1°C Accurate Digital Temperature Sensor

Analog Devices' ADT7422 digital temperature sensor doesn't require any external circuitry for the operation

Image of Analog Devices' ADT7422 0.1°C Accurate Digital Temperature SensorADT7422 is ADI's first ±0.1°C accurate temperature sensor, that doesn't require any external circuitry for the operation. It can easily replace more complex and expensive solutions that use alternative sensor technologies such as thermistors or RTDs. In addition, high-precision silicon sensors (ICs) are preferred options for a range of emerging applications in the healthcare market such as vital signs monitoring instruments for clinical and home use.

Features

  • ±0.1°C accuracy specification enables the end product to measure temperature with accuracy that was only possible for thermistors and RTDs
  • Doesn't require external circuity: smaller, lower power, and lower cost than older sensing technologies
  • Fully tested and calibrated solution: doesn't require system calibration to achieve desired ±0.1°C measurement precision

Applications

  • Healthcare: vital signs monitoring, glucose meters, and incubators
  • Consumer: vital signs monitoring
  • Instrumentation: CJC, cold junction compensation for thermocouples, temperature control of cooling systems or industrial ovens, environmental sensing, water quality measurements
